Don’t make your life harder

  • People who have their life easy realize that most things are not about them. Is the boss mad? Is the cashier rude? It’s not about you; it’s about them, and you don’t know what’s going on in their life. If that’s not how you think, you’re guaranteed to suffer for every little thing.

  • Hard work is good, but do not mistake it for productivity. If you need help, ask for it. It’s not a sign of weakness. 

  • Grow and improve yourself, but you don’t need to change yourself to get the approval of others.

  • Don’t wait for the perfect moment to be happy, and don’t expect to be happy all the time. Life can be tricky, and some moments might not be fun, but it doesn’t have to stay hard.

  • To make your life easy, you need to be satisfied with it. There’s a very slight chance that we will be the best ever existed. So we need to be satisfied but continue giving our best. It’s tough to be average but being average is so underrated.

  • Don’t make your life harder by getting emotional about insignificant matters or fighting about things you don’t care about. Don’t even bother if things are outside your control. Instead, swallow your pride and ask yourself if it’s worth the fight?
